Subject: [PATCH v2 30/70] xen/misc: CFI hardening
Date: Mon, 14 Feb 2022 12:50:47 +0000	[thread overview]
Message-ID: <20220214125127.17985-31-andrew.cooper3@citrix.com> (raw)
In-Reply-To: <20220214125127.17985-1-andrew.cooper3@citrix.com>

Control Flow Integrity schemes use toolchain and optionally hardware support
to help protect against call/jump/return oriented programming attacks.

Use cf_check to annotate function pointer targets for the toolchain.
